★★★★★ 5.0 Alex · Jan 2026

This was actually my first time ever trying Detroit-style pizza, and it was a great experience. I ordered a half pepperoni / half BBQ chicken, and both sides were really good. The pepperoni had great flavor with crispy edges, and the BBQ chicken was smoky, slightly sweet, and well balanced. The flavors worked really well together. The crust was thick and fluffy with crispy, caramelized edges, and everything tasted fresh and well put together. Presentation was solid too. It looked just as good as it tasted, especially based on how it came packaged and served. I’ll definitely be ordering again. Highly recommend.

★★★★★ 5.0 BeaOrganic · Feb 2026

Super delish pizza! Something different for Eugene and very well done. Crust soft and chewy structure with crispy cheese trim; sauce good can tell it's house made; cheese not the cheapo mozz and generous amount, real mushrooms not from the can, fresh basil chiffonade, lightly sauteed shallots, square shape for a change. Nice people and my pizza was ready at pick up. Location is in an odd place, and there is very little seating for eating there, but now that I know where it is I'll be back with my son so I don't have to share! Great job Fitti!
